[ARCHIVED] Water Project to Close Intersection of Dartmouth and Airfield on Monday

August 22, 2015 – On Monday, August 24, Midland Water Division personnel will begin water main replacement activities on Dartmouth Drive at its intersection with Airfield Lane.

Dartmouth will be closed at the intersection of Airfield at 8 a.m. Southbound traffic will be detoured east on E. Ashman, south on Washington Street and west on Cambridge Street. Northbound will be detoured east on Cambridge, north on Washington and west on E. Ashman. Airfield will be open to local traffic only from the Washington side of the street.

Dartmouth and Airfield should be back open to traffic by Monday evening.

Motorists should expect delays and are encouraged to avoid the area if possible.
